Khadija’s Rollins’ granddaughter has gone missing, taken from her mother, Kenya, and no one knows who did it or why. Was it Khadija’s old pimp trying to settle a score? Was it the white supremacist group that has been trying to ‘clean up’ the Queen City of its black residents? Or was it the Eastern European crime group that has been running sex slaves through the city to points north? Raymond King, Kenya’s man and aspiring policeman is tasked with helping to find her. The police are also on the case. Or are they? Innocent children may be paying the ultimate price for turmoil caused by the adults in this thriller that takes place during one oppressive summer in Over-the-Rhine in Cincinnati, Ohio.
